" My friend says to me:
But what can we do? Already giving up.
To be aware is already something,
I say. Consciousness rarely
leaves us unmoved. Or unmoving.
And so it is with this revelation
of what has been happening
to our children, all of them,
and especially to our boys.
The beast in so-called
civilized man
is more lethal, sinister,
grotesque and cunning
than I would have believed:

And what is it, anyhow, this beast?
How does it manifest
in every age
to plague our republic
from shadows
it projects
as light? "

Alice Walker , Taking the Arrow Out of the Heart
